Default Inline 6 cylinder motor mount adjustment

I have a 77 V-20 with a 165 hp Merc inline 6 banger and it has become apparent the engine is very slightly out of alignment. It was running and shifting, but when installing a newer stern drive, I couldn't get the input splines to line up and I am looking at renting or welding a tool for such.

Here's my problem, how on God's green earth, or in our world blue-green, do you attempt to adjust the motor mount shaft - up/down. There is simply no room to get large wrenches into the engine box which is closed in from the factory where the adjustment shaft is. I don't see how it can be done. My engine only needs about an 1/8" adjustment (guessing without the factory tool )but what do you do to loosen the large nuts, adjust your shaft up or down , then tighten the large lock nuts ? Is there a special tool or do I have to cut out the enclosed engine box (don't want to do this unless absolutely necessary)
Open to all suggestions. Thanks
